If
you were unable to attend our Chapter meeting on January 6th you missed an
outstanding talk by Vicky Heza, Chief of Enforcement, CAL/OSHA.
Ms. Heza presented a retrospective look at CAL/OSHA year 2003.
She discussed, in part:
•
The new Labor and Workforce Development Agency, an agency concentrating on the
underground economy, enforcement efforts and an outreach program to the
non-English speaking workforce.
•
CAL/OSHA Partnership and Alliances activities, including the San Diego Ship
Repair Association and the Korean Immigrant Workers’ Association.
•
New regulatory actions such as Smoking in the Workplace and
S.B.796—“Private Attorneys Act of 2004”
•
Other topics covered the Construction Safety and Health Inspection Program,
coordination with the State Office of Emergency Services, and participation in
the Incident Command System (as exampled in the recent southern California
wildfires incident).
